A. GRAINS
• 1. Any food made from wheat, rice, oats, cornmeal, barley or another cereal grain is a grain product.
• a. Bread, pasta, oatmeal, breakfast cereals, tortillas, and grits are examples of grain products.
![Page 5: FOOD AND NUTRITION I. NUTRIENTS A. NUTRIENTS – SUBSTANCES IN FOODS THE BODY NEEDS IN ORDER TO GROW, HAVE ENERGY, AND STAY HEALTHY](https://reader036.vd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022062314/56649dcf5503460f94ac30e2/html5/thumbnails/5.jpg)
2. Whole grains are the type of grains you want to eat.
• A. Whole grains contain the entire grain kernel.
• 1. Examples: whole-wheat flour, oatmeal, brown rice.

E. DAIRY
• All fluid milk products and many foods made from milk are considered part of this food group.
![Page 11: FOOD AND NUTRITION I. NUTRIENTS A. NUTRIENTS – SUBSTANCES IN FOODS THE BODY NEEDS IN ORDER TO GROW, HAVE ENERGY, AND STAY HEALTHY](https://reader036.vd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022062314/56649dcf5503460f94ac30e2/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
• 1. Most Dairy Group choices should be fat-free or low-fat.
• 2. Foods made from milk that have little to no calcium, such as cream cheese, cream, and butter, are not.
• 3. Calcium-fortified soymilk (soy beverage) is also part of the Dairy Group

II. BMI
• 1. Body Mass Index (BMI) is a number calculated from a person's weight and height.
• 2. BMI provides a reliable indicator of body fatness for most people and is used to screen for weight categories that may lead to health problems.

III. Reading Food Labels
• A. Nutrition Fact Panel tells you how large one serving is and the number of calories, fat, protein, and other important information.
![Page 14: FOOD AND NUTRITION I. NUTRIENTS A. NUTRIENTS – SUBSTANCES IN FOODS THE BODY NEEDS IN ORDER TO GROW, HAVE ENERGY, AND STAY HEALTHY](https://reader036.vd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022062314/56649dcf5503460f94ac30e2/html5/thumbnails/14.jpg)
• B. % Daily Value – 20% is consider high (this is okay for fiber, vitamins, and minerals.) and 5% or lower isn’t very much (this is okay for fats, cholesterol, and sodium).
![Page 15: FOOD AND NUTRITION I. NUTRIENTS A. NUTRIENTS – SUBSTANCES IN FOODS THE BODY NEEDS IN ORDER TO GROW, HAVE ENERGY, AND STAY HEALTHY](https://reader036.vdocuments.net/reader036/viewer/2022062314/56649dcf5503460f94ac30e2/html5/thumbnails/15.jpg)
• C. Calorie – A unit of heat that measures the energy available in foods.
• 1. Too many will cause a gain in weight if not burned off.
